Getting to Rishikesh

Reaching Rishikesh is a journey filled with anticipation. The nearest airport is in Dehradun, just about 35 kilometers away. From there, you can take a taxi or a bus to the city. If you prefer a scenic route, consider traveling by train to Haridwar and then taking a short drive to Rishikesh. The journey itself offers glimpses of the beautiful Indian countryside.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is the best time to visit Rishikesh?
    The ideal time to visit Rishikesh is from September to November and March to May. During these months, the weather remains pleasant, making it perfect for outdoor activities.
  • Is Rishikesh safe for solo female travelers?
    Yes, Rishikesh is generally considered safe for solo female travelers. The city has a welcoming atmosphere, but it’s always wise to remain cautious and aware of your surroundings.
  • What activities can I do in Rishikesh?
    Rishikesh offers a plethora of activities including yoga classes, meditation sessions, white-water rafting, trekking, and exploring temples.
  • Are there any local customs I should be aware of?
    Respecting local customs is important. Dress modestly when visiting temples, and always ask for permission before taking photos of people.
